Quarterly Planning Note — Branch Managers

Following the revised outlook at Corvan Retail Group, the marketing budget for next quarter will be reduced by 18%. Local campaigns in Ashmere and Dellport should be consolidated, with print spend cut first and loyalty programs preserved. Please submit adjusted branch plans by the 14th; detailed guidance follows below.

board note of kadug-tawig: Only 5 of the 100 pilot accounts renewed Oliath, so a churn review is set for April 15.

Ticket: GW-drift on Lattice Gateway

Prod rate limits no longer match what's in the repo. Someone bumped the burst ceiling by hand during the Kestrel launch and never backported it; staging still runs the old values. Release manager: hold the Thursday cut until we reconcile, or the deploy will silently revert prod limits and the partner integrations will start seeing 429s again. Drift was confirmed by diffing the live admin endpoint against main. The live values as pulled today are below.

deployment values, yageg-hahig:
WENAEL_HOST=wenael.tolvaqlabs.internal
WENAEL_PORT=4000

Hey Priya — handing off the Nightloom scheduler before I rotate onto the Brambleworks project. Quick notes for plugin folks: backfills kick off at 02:10 local cluster time, and your plugin's run window is capped at 90 minutes before Nightloom kills it. Retries are automatic but only twice, so make your jobs idempotent. Don't touch the lease table directly. The scheduler reads everything from the shared config, reproduced below for reference:

service settings:
[istax]
port = 9090
team = sormir
host = istax.ferradyn.corp
region = central-2
access_code = ac_447e33
timeout_ms = 250

### Step 4 — Configure the renderer

The InkMill markdown pipeline runs as a standalone service, so configure it before promoting the release. Copy `render.env.example` to `render.env` on each render node. Set the sanitizer profile to `strict`, the cache directory to the mounted volume, and the worker count to match CPU cores. Leave the experimental diagram flag off for this release. The pipeline fetches embedded assets from the internal store, and its access credential is set on the line that follows:

env line for kadup-tajep: LEDGER_TOKEN13=273d61bdbefd6